Journey through the hidden corners of London with Elizabeth Montizambert's ""Unnoticed London,"" a captivating exploration of the city's overlooked history and curious details. Delve into the rich tapestry of London's past, uncovering uncommon facts and forgotten stories that bring the city to life in unexpected ways. This meticulously prepared reprint offers a fascinating glimpse into London's unique character, guiding you through its streets and revealing the secrets that lie just beneath the surface. Whether you are a seasoned traveler or an armchair explorer, ""Unnoticed London"" provides a delightful and informative tour of one of the world's most iconic cities. Discover the London that guidebooks often miss, and experience the city's enduring appeal through the eyes of a passionate observer. A treasure trove of historical anecdotes and insightful observations, this book is perfect for anyone fascinated by London history and its many hidden gems.
